Transaction 05864e7614aca7d73f86dd24bf5772eabf881323a39e1e02b25ac526a474c823
1 Input
1 Output
-
05864e7614aca7d73f86dd24bf5772eabf881323a39e1e02b25ac526a474c823:0
- value
- 10681767
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8bc590f0445e14a432175f30ce25435ea72916a663cc565dadda40be6875be49
- address
- bc1p30zepuzytc22gvshtucvuf2rt6njj94xv0x9vhddmfqtu6r4heysf4h0yv